Job description

  • Perform advanced analysis of collected data (SIGINT, cyber, and other sources) and open-source reporting to produce insights and develop leads
  • Maintain target continuity, profile targets and activities, and develop methods to gain additional target information
  • Maintain, manage, update, and quality-check mission databases used for targeting, tasking, and analytic production
  • Identify intelligence gaps and recommend tailoring current collection or enabling new collection to close gaps
  • Apply multiple analytic disciplines (for example, pattern recognition) across target communications, network usage, and digital footprints
  • Apply understanding of Intelligence Community missions and operational needs to ensure mission-relevant outputs
  • Work on integrated teams with government, military, and contractor personnel to build shared understanding of intelligence needs, mission relevance, and areas of expertise
  • Form hypotheses and select appropriate analytic techniques; query, merge, enrich, evaluate, and pivot across datasets to generate and share insights
  • Distill, document, contextualize, and share findings, including any new tradecraft developed
  • Partner with stakeholders to align analysis to operational priorities and produce actionable insights
